Budget-Friendly Driving Classes: A Guide to Cost-Effective Learning

Driving is a vital skill in today’s world, offering independence and opening numerous chances. However, the expense of driving school can be a substantial barrier for numerous individuals– students, budget-conscious parents, or those seeking to reduce expenditures. Luckily, several options and methods make learning to drive more affordable without skimping on quality. This post explores different budget-friendly driving classes and suggestions to find the best one for you, accompanied by useful tables and an FAQ area.

Cost-Effective Alternatives

  1. Community College Programs
    Numerous neighborhood colleges use affordable driving classes as part of their continuing education programs. Courses are generally more affordable than private Driving Courses Booking schools and can offer extensive education consisting of both theory and practical driving experience.

  2. Non-Profit Organizations
    Some non-profit organizations offer inexpensive driving lessons and mentorship for brand-new chauffeurs. These programs normally concentrate on underrepresented groups or low-income households and might even use free classes for those who certify.

  3. Online Driver’s Ed
    Consider enrolling in an online driver’s education program. These classes often have lower tuition costs than in-person courses, and numerous states accept them for fulfilling the class part of driver education. Trainees can learn at their own pace and on their schedule.

  4. Friend or Family Lessons
    If you have access to a relied on friend or relative with a tidy driving record, think about asking them to help you learn. Surrogate driving instructors can save you money, however ensure they have a great understanding of road guidelines and safe driving practices.

  5. Discount Rate Packages and Referral Bonuses
    When searching for a driving school, try to find special discounts, bundle deals, or recommendation perks. Lots of driving schools provide discount rates for trainees, members of AAA, or for groups enrolling together, making lessons more affordable.

Tips for Saving on Driving Classes

  • Research Local Rates: Budget-Friendly Driving Classes class prices differ commonly by location. Use online resources to compare rates, and inspect local online forums or neighborhood boards.
  • Make The Most Of Discounts: Look for trainee discount rates or marketing offers from driving schools.
  • Be Flexible: Flexibility in scheduling can cause much better rates, particularly if you can take classes during off-peak hours.
  • Group Classes: Some schools use marked down rates for group classes. Get in touch with buddies to share lessons and expenses.
  • Practice, Practice, Practice: Supplement your lessons with practice driving. The more you practice, the fewer lessons you might require general.
